S700 7-in-1 Compact Weather Sensor measures air temperature, relative humidity, barometric pressure, light intensity, rainfall (radar), wind speed, and wind direction (ultrasonic). It is ideal for application in a rough environment like the outdoors, agriculture, or smart cities.
Use it with SenseCAP LoRaWAN Data Logger or SenseCAP 4G Data Logger.

| Measurement Capability | Measures 7 parameters: air temperature, relative humidity, barometric pressure, light intensity, precipitation intensity (radar), wind speed, and wind direction in a single sensor |
| Industrial Design | Operating temperature -40°C to +85°C, IP66 rated for waterproof and dustproof outdoor use |
| Output Interface | RS485 (MODBUS-RTU) / SDI-12 |
| Heating System | Thermostatically-controlled heating with independent power supply for cold environments |
| Included Components | 3m pole-mount cable, radiation shields for accurate measurement, ultrasonic wind sensors with no moving parts |
| Rainfall Monitoring | Radar-based precipitation measurement using electromagnetic wave scattering for higher accuracy and wider range |

| General Parameters | |
| Parameters Measured | Air temperature, relative humidity, barometric pressure, wind speed, wind direction, rainfall intensity (radar), and light intensity |
| Protocol | RS485 (MODBUS-RTU) / SDI-12 |
| Power Supply | 12V~24V 24V (Heating power supply) |
| Cable Length | 3m |
| Operating Temperature & Humidity | -40 °C ~ +85 °C, 0 ~ 100% RH |
| IP Rating | IP66 |
| Device Weight | 2 kg |
| Air Temperature | |
| Range | -40 °C ~ +85 °C |
| Accuracy | ±0.1 °C |
| Resolution | 0.01 °C |
| Air Humidity | |
| Range | 0 ~ 100% RH |
| Accuracy | ±1.5% RH |
| Resolution | 0.01% RH |
| Barometric Pressure | |
| Range | 300 ~ 1250 hPa |
| Accuracy | ±50 Pa |
| Resolution | 10 Pa |
| Wind Speed (Ultrasonic) | |
| Range | 0 ~ 60 m/s (standard) 0 ~ 75 m/s (extended) Up to 80 m/s (withstand) |
| Accuracy | ±0.3 m/s (ā¤10 m/s) ±3% (10 ~ 50 m/s) ±5% (>50 m/s) |
| Resolution | 0.1 m/s |
| Wind Direction (Ultrasonic) | |
| Range | 0 ~ 360° |
| Accuracy | ±3.0° |
| Resolution | 0.1° |
| Rainfall Intensity (Radar) | |
| Range | 0 ~ 300 mm/h |
| Accuracy | ±10% (Generally high precision) |
| Resolution | 0.01 mm/h |
| Light Intensity | |
| Range | 0 ~ 200,000 Lux |
| Accuracy | ±5% of reading |
| Resolution | 5 Lux |

Today, data on localized weather, known as microclimates, is the new frontier for more precise and accurate weather forecasting. As a result, the collection of weather data is becoming increasingly smaller and gridded. In light of this, weather sensors, which are the most convenient means of collecting weather data, are seeing a rise in demand.

SenseCAP ONE is a series of all-in-one compact weather sensors, that integrate multiple sensors into this compact device, monitoring up to 10 weather parameters: air temperature, air humidity, atmospheric pressure, light intensity, wind speed, wind direction, precipitation, PM 2.5, PM 10, and CO2.

The SenseCAP ONE series uses the RS485 (MODBUS-RTU) / SDI-12 communication protocol. Hence, the SenseCAP ONE compact weather sensor can be used with any data logger that supports RS485 (MODBUS-RTU) / SDI-12.
